Output 09d24ad229c2c6112782c3918f9f4099550b782d1af11a75e47178a2d4c80e4f:5

value
25895596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32354d56521329d33b9ee735ff2e34f3f40cd417 OP_EQUAL
address
MCUdsWuXoCrXyaVcmi2f2KwzbAf3ecEdj7
transaction
09d24ad229c2c6112782c3918f9f4099550b782d1af11a75e47178a2d4c80e4f
spent
true